Abstract

Bi 2 Te 2.55 Se 0.45 single crystal solid solution has been grown using the Travelling Heater Method. This method requires the knowledge of the phase diagram, so the first step of this work was studying the Bi Te Se ternary phase diagram in order to determine the isoconcentration line of the Bi 2 Te 2.55 Se 0.45 solid solution within a 550 °C–590 °C temperature range. The knowledge of this phase diagram allows us to thermodynamically grow homogeneous ingots. The solidus line has been determined in terms of deviations from the stoichiometry, on the Te rich side, by Hall effect measurements.
